Marketplace insurers denied 18% of in-network claims in 2020, data shows

Health Care Dive

Of 230.9 million in-network claims reported, 42.3 million claims were denied, according to a Kaiser Family Foundation analysis of CMS data.

State Medicaid Approaches to Doula Service Benefits

NASHP

State Medicaid Approaches to Doula Service Benefits Updated July 6, 2022 / by Anoosha Hasan. Maternal mortality rates continue to increase in the United States, with significant racial, ethnic, and socioeconomic disparities in birth outcomes. States are using a variety of approaches to provide doula services within their Medicaid programs to address inequities.

FTC Reportedly Looking into Home Health Wages in Review of UnitedHealth Group-LHC Group Deal

Home Health Care

Last month, UnitedHealth Group (NYSE: UNH) and LHC Group Inc. (Nasdaq: LHCG) each received a request from the Federal Trade Commission (FTC) for more information in regards to the former’s pending $5.4 billion acquisition of the latter. New details have emerged on what exactly the FTC is looking for in its probe. Broadly, under the Hart-Scott-Rodino Act, when one party of large scale attempts to acquire another of large scale, there must be a waiting period until the deal is finalized.

COVID-19 – Third Leading Cause of Death in the U.S. in Both 2020 and 2021

Briggs Healthcare

Mary Madison, RN, RAC-CT, CDP Clinical Consultant – Briggs Healthcare. COVID-19 was the third leading cause of death in the United States between March 2020 and October 2021, according to an analysis of national death certificate data by researchers at the National Cancer Institute, part of the National Institutes of Health. The study appears July 5 in JAMA Internal Medicine.
